The Driving Forces: Inflation and Financial Sovereignty
The primary catalyst for Argentina's crypto boom is its perennial battle with inflation, which has repeatedly eroded the purchasing power of the Argentine peso. Citizens and businesses are increasingly using cryptocurrencies as a store of value and a medium for everyday transactions. This shift represents a quest for financial sovereignty, allowing individuals to opt out of the traditional banking system and protect their savings from devaluation and strict capital controls (corralito).
Adoption on the Ground: From Retail to Real Estate
Crypto adoption in Argentina is remarkably practical. A growing number of retail stores, online services, and even real estate agencies now accept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ies. Cities like Buenos Aires are becoming hotspots, with crypto ATMs and blockchain-focused events. Furthermore, platforms enabling peer-to-peer crypto trading are witnessing record volumes, as people use USDT (Tether) and USDC to preserve dollar value in a country where accessing physical USD is heavily restricted.
The Digital Peso Debate and Regulatory Landscape
Amid this organic growth, the Central Bank of Argentina (BCRA) and the government are sending mixed signals. While there is talk of developing a digital peso (CBDC), the regulatory environment for private cryptocurrencies remains in flux. Some provinces have launched their own crypto-based initiatives, creating a complex patchwork of rules. The key question is whether authorities will choose to embrace and regulate the space to foster innovation or impose restrictive measures.
